Three Parent Babies Are Now Possible Thanks To Medical First

The controversial in-vitro procedure is considered a breakthrough.

The first baby using a controversial fertility technique has been born. The baby boy has the DNA of three parents and he is considered a medical breakthrough.

"Indeed it's revolutionary research," says Dr. John Zhang, who was the lead doctor.

The baby's mom has a rare genetic disorder, so Dr. Zhang performed an in-vitro procedure, using the sperm from the father, the egg from the mother and an egg from a donor. All of this was done to avoid passing on the disorder to the couple's son.
